What’s a Registered Agent?

A registered agent refers to an appointed person and corporate entity responsible for accepting official documents and correspondence on behalf of the company. This includes crucial papers such as legal actions, court orders, and notifications from the government. The registered agent functions as the point of contact for a business and the government.

In the United States, most states require businesses to have an agent of record as part of their establishment process. This agent must have a physical location in the state where the company is registered as well as be available throughout regular operating hours. This ensures that the company can promptly receive key notifications and respond when necessary.
